Abstract

A display device includes: a panel in which plural pixels that emit lights according to a video signal are sectioned into plural areas; a light reception sensor that is arranged in each of the areas and outputs a light reception signal according to light emission luminance; and signal processing means. The area includes first and second pixel groups including at least one pixel and plural pixels other than the first pixel group, respectively. The signal processing means includes arithmetic means for outputting an arithmetic signal according to arithmetic operation of an offset value and a light reception value; converting means for outputting digital data according to the arithmetic signal; and correcting means for correcting the video signal according to the digital data and supplying the corrected video signal to the first pixel group.

Claims (28)

1. A display device comprising:

a display panel including a plurality of pixels configured to emit light based on a magnitude of a video signal, the plurality of pixels are sectioned into a plurality of areas of the display panel;

a plurality of light reception sensors, at least one light reception sensor of the plurality of light reception sensors is arranged in one area of the plurality of areas, each light reception sensor of the plurality of light reception sensors is configured to receive incident light and output a light reception signal based on a total luminance value of the incident light that is received; and

signal processing means configured to process one or more light reception signals from the plurality of light reception sensors,

wherein a first area of the plurality of areas of the display panel includes

a first light reception sensor of the plurality of light reception sensors,

a first pixel group of the plurality of pixels including at least one pixel, and

a second pixel group of the plurality of pixels including pixels other than the first pixel group, and

wherein the signal processing means is configured to

obtain the light reception signal from the first light reception sensor,

when the first pixel group and the second pixel group are caused to emit the light at a light emission luminance corresponding to a signal voltage of the video signal, set the light reception signal that is obtained from the first light reception sensor when the first pixel group and the as an offset value, and

when the second pixel group is caused to emit the light at the light emission luminance corresponding to the signal voltage of the video signal and the first pixel group is caused to emit the light at a second light emission luminance different from the light emission luminance corresponding to the signal voltage of the video signal, set the light reception signal that is obtained from the first light reception sensor as a light reception value, and

wherein the signal processing means further includes

an arithmetic means configured to

perform an arithmetic function of the offset value and the light reception value, and

output an arithmetic signal based on the arithmetic function of the offset value and the light reception value,

a converting means configured to output digital data based on the arithmetic signal, and

a modifying means configured to

determine correction data based on the digital data,

modify the video signal using the correction data, and

supply the video signal that is modified to the first pixel group.

2. The display device according to claim 1 , wherein the light emission luminance corresponding to the signal voltage of the video signal is at a predetermined gradation.

3. The display device according to claim 1 , wherein, in the first area of the display panel, the second pixel group includes all pixels of the plurality of pixels other than the first pixel group.

4. The display device according to claim 1 , wherein, in the first area of the display panel, the second pixel group includes some of the plurality of pixels other than the first pixel group.

5. The display device according to claim 1 , wherein, when the light emission luminance corresponding to the signal voltage of the video signal is maintained by the second pixel group and the second light emission luminance of the first pixel group is decreased from the light emission luminance corresponding to the signal voltage of the video signal, the signal processing means is further configured to set the light reception signal that is obtained from the first light reception sensor as the light reception value.

6. The display device according to claim 1 , wherein each pixel of the plurality of pixels is configured to emit the light with one or more self-emitting elements.

7. The display device according to claim 1 , wherein the converting means is an analog-to-digital (A/D) converter.

8. The display device according to claim 1 , wherein the arithmetic function is a calculation of a difference between the offset value and the light reception value.
